    We are getting rampant reports that former WWE Superstar Umaga, who has just returned from Hulk Hogan's Hulkamania tour of Australia, is feared either dead or in serious condition. We have reports that indicate he was found dead by his wife with blood coming out of his mouth and nose, but also a conflicting report that he is in grave danger in hospital.

    Former WWE Superstar and friend Ken Anderson (Ken Kennedy) posted this message on Twitter: "say a prayer for my boy umaga".

    Please keep Eddie Fatu and family in your thoughts at this time.


    He is apparently in a bad condition, there were a few sites reporting his death but these rumours were quickly denied.
    I smell drugs of some sort here...

    Former WWE star Eddie "Umaga" Fatu has been hospitalized in an ICU unit in Houston, TX. Reports are going around that he is now brain dead, but that has not been confirmed by his family. WWE called it a "grave situation." His condition is thought to be life-threatening and his family was told to get into town and to the hospital right away.

    Details are a bit sketchy at this point, but he was apparently found by his wife this morning, not breathing with blood coming out of his nose.

    Edward "Umaga"Fatu passed away around 6 p.m. Eastern time after suffering a second heart attack while in the hospital. He was 36. -- wrestling observer.com
